With You in Redcar and Cleveland is a free and confidential service for people affected by drugs and alcohol. We provide free and confidential support to people experiencing issues with drugs and alcohol. We are a unique service as we are part of the first ever integrated domestic abuse, drug and alcohol support service. We are extremely proud to have won this contract which began in April 2022. Would you like to be part of it and help us shape the future of our service in Redcar?
We work with people on their own goals, whether that’s staying safe and healthy, making a small change or stopping an unwanted habit. We work with both adults and young people. Our approach is sensitive and respectful, listening to people's stories and learning from them. We are innovative and bold working with partners across Redcar and Cleveland providing a service that meets everyone's needs; if a person is homeless, in work, has a family, is alone, not in work, has children, we tailor support so it fits them and their individual recovery goals.
The service embraces stakeholders and our partnerships; including health, mental health, criminal justice, social care, education and training and our recovery and peer support partners. As part of your role you will be expected to deliver education sessions on substances to primary and secondary schools and external professionals and t have the skills to deliver group work. Flexibility is needed within this role as you may be needed to start earlier to accommodate for school times.
We have recently secured ongoing funding and as a result, we have an excellent opportunity to join our team on a permanent basis in Redcar and Cleveland as a Young Person's Worker focusing on the criminal justice area. This role requires applicants to be flexible and adaptable to change in a fast paced environment and you will be able to manage a complex caseload and build rapport with both service users and internal and external stakeholders, representing With You to promote specialist treatment and support. The skill to motivate and engage young people is vital as well as the ability to competently assess and manage risk. The role will be working within all aspects of the criminal justice remit, which includes managing a complex criminal justice caseload, as well as non criminal justice caseload. working in a custody setting and regular communication with partner agencies including courts, police, probation, youth offending and prison colleagues. Ideally you will have experience of working in a health social care/ substance misuse setting with Safeguarding and risk management experience.
As a Young Person's Worker, we offer a starting salary of £26,250 per annum. The salary for this role is on an incremental scale and will rise each year in line with our pay progression salary bands, to £30,900 per annum.
